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Anvil
- Free and AI Pack plans restrict interactive signing to UI-only access
- HIPAA compliance and embedded builders require Enterprise tier
- No native Salesforce or HubSpot integrations, Zapier only
Xmind
- Free plan limited to 10 maps
- 7-day free trial only available for annual Premium subscriptions, not monthly
- Pro plan limits collaboration to 50 maps

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Anvil: Does Anvil offer a free plan?
Yes, Anvil's free plan includes unlimited Etch e-signature packets (dashboard only), dashboard-only PDF filling with Document AI, 2,500 free credits for PDF generation, and 500 free PDF-filling API calls.
SourceXmind: Can I use XMind free?
Yes, free plan includes up to 10 online maps, basic themes, 3-day version history, map publishing, and 50 AI credits.
SourceAnvil: What is the cheapest paid plan?
The AI Pack tier costs $99/month ($79/month annually) and includes 5 user seats, API access to Document AI features, and 50-page document tagging limit.
SourceXmind: How much is the Premium plan monthly?
Premium plan is $8.25 per month with unlimited collaborative maps and 500 monthly AI credits.
SourceAnvil: What additional fees does Anvil charge?
Beyond subscription plans, Anvil charges usage-based fees: $0.10 per PDF fill/generation (2,500 included), $1.00 per workflow submission (25 included), and $1.50 per e-sign packet (25 included). Volume discounts up to 55% off are available.
SourceXmind: Does yearly billing save money?
Yes, yearly billing offers up to 50% off compared to monthly pricing on all paid plans.
SourceXmind: How many devices can one subscription cover?
One subscription covers up to 5 Mac/PC devices and 5 mobile devices simultaneously.
